Range indicators are the visual cues that appear when you aim an ability or attack. They show you the maximum distance the ability or attack will travel. These indicators are not just for beginners; even professional players rely on them to ensure accuracy and optimize their positioning. By carefully observing and utilizing range indicators, you can avoid overextending, maximize your damage output, and land crucial crowd control abilities. Different heroes have different attack ranges and ability ranges. Marksmen typically have the longest attack ranges, allowing them to deal damage from a safe distance. Mages usually have long-range abilities, enabling them to poke enemies and control the battlefield. Fighters and assassins tend to have shorter ranges, requiring them to get closer to the action to be effective. Understanding these differences is vital for effective team composition and strategy.

There are several hidden secrets of range that can significantly impact your gameplay in Mobile Legends. One such secret is the concept of "attack move" or "orb walking," which allows you to move between auto-attacks, maximizing your mobility while still dealing damage. This technique is especially useful for marksmen who need to maintain a safe distance from the enemy while kiting them. Another secret is understanding the true range of your abilities. While the range indicator provides a general guideline, the actual range can be affected by various factors, such as hero passives, item bonuses, and even terrain. By experimenting and practicing with different heroes and items, you can develop a better feel for their true ranges and use them to your advantage.
Moreover, mastering the art of "zone control" is another hidden secret of range. Zone control involves using your abilities to create areas of denial, forcing enemies to either avoid those areas or risk taking damage. This technique is particularly effective for mages who have abilities that can cover a large area, such as Pharsa's ultimate or Valir's Searing Torrent. By strategically placing these abilities, you can control the flow of battle and prevent enemies from advancing or flanking your team. Understanding Hero-Specific Ranges
Understanding hero-specific ranges is paramount to mastering positioning, skillshot accuracy, and overall effectiveness in Mobile Legends. Each hero possesses unique attack ranges and ability ranges, which significantly influence their playstyle and role within the team. Understanding these differences is crucial for both playing a hero effectively and countering them as an opponent. Marksmen typically have the longest attack ranges, allowing them to deal damage from a safe distance. This makes them valuable assets in team fights, but also vulnerable to assassins and divers who can close the gap. Mages usually have long-range abilities, enabling them to poke enemies and control the battlefield. Their abilities often have high damage potential, but they also have long cooldowns, requiring careful timing and positioning.
Fighters and assassins tend to have shorter ranges, requiring them to get closer to the action to be effective. They rely on their mobility and burst damage to quickly eliminate targets and then retreat to safety. Tanks typically have the shortest ranges, as their primary role is to absorb damage and protect their teammates. They often have crowd control abilities that can disrupt enemy formations and create opportunities for their team to engage. By understanding the specific ranges of each hero, you can make more informed decisions about your positioning, your skill usage, and your overall strategy. You can also anticipate enemy movements and react accordingly, maximizing your effectiveness and minimizing your vulnerability. For example, if you're playing a marksman against an assassin, you'll want to stay as far away as possible and rely on your teammates to protect you. If you're playing a mage against a tank, you'll want to use your long-range abilities to poke them down and prevent them from engaging on your team. And if you're playing a fighter against a marksman, you'll want to use your mobility to close the gap and burst them down before they can react. Minion Aggro Range Management
Minion aggro range management is a crucial but often overlooked aspect of laning in Mobile Legends. Understanding how minion aggro works can give you a significant advantage in terms of farming, harassing, and controlling the lane. Minions will typically aggro onto the nearest enemy hero that attacks an allied hero. However, there are certain exceptions to this rule, such as when a hero attacks an enemy hero within a certain range of the minions or when a hero uses an ability that damages multiple targets. By understanding these rules, you can manipulate minion aggro to your advantage. For example, if you want to push the lane, you can attack the enemy hero near their minions, causing the minions to aggro onto you and push the lane forward. Alternatively, if you want to freeze the lane, you can avoid attacking the enemy hero and focus on last-hitting minions, preventing the minions from pushing the lane too far.
Minion aggro range management also plays a crucial role in harassing your opponent. By understanding the range at which minions will aggro onto you, you can safely harass the enemy hero without taking too much minion damage. This allows you to poke them down and force them out of lane, giving you a significant advantage in terms of farm and experience.
